B**E
Backpacking meals rehydrate perfectly!
I needed something a littler larger than my 12oz food flask for a 10-day back country hunt trip where all our food was dehydrated due to weight restrictions. My meals included peas, carrots, noodles, chicken, etc. When rehydrating those foods in an open container, they don't ever fully rehydrate. Put the dry food in this container, add boiling water, put the lid on and walk away for 30 minutes and you will have fully rehydrated meals - it was a great comfort at the end of a long day of carrying a heavy pack around. One evening we got back to camp late and I only ate 1/2 my meal before going to bed. The next morning (7 hours later), I opened my container and my food was still warmer than "room temp" for breakfast. That night temperatures dropped to the upper 30s and I was in a tent, so this jar did all the work of keeping my food warm. I used this twice a day for 10 days and am very happy with it. Others were using mylar bags and were not getting fully rehydrated meals and had to eat quickly to have a warm meal. This jar was well worth the cost and weight.

A**7
not that great
Nice open widemouth for easy access for food. The body of the container is all vacuum stainless steel and has a nice simple shape that is easy to clean, but the lid is problematic. The lid is fully plastic, which has two drawbacks: 1) not very insulating, and 2) it absorbs the smell of every food it has ever come in contact with. Since heat rises, hot food cools down pretty quickly compared to my kleen kanteen, which has a 18/8 stainless steel lid. But that is not nearly as bad as the smell of the lid after a few times of use. I've used this container no more than 5 times since I bought it, washed it obsessively, soaked it in vinegar, and it still smells like every meal I've ever put in there-- sweet or savory. I could not eat my blueberry oatmeal when it came out smelling like the kimchi/sesame oil that the container last came in contact with. The kimchi also stained the lid red. And by the way, the pressure release doesn't work. I was stranded on the top of a mountain with my container of food so tightly sealed I couldn't open the container, because it had cooled off and created a negative pressure inside. My final recommendation is, go with Kleen Kanteen.

S**E
The product is fabulous. Small but perfectly formed. I've made porridge in here and it's Perfect. Pour hot water off the boil into the container and replace the lead, leave for 10 minutes. Then, discard the water and add porridge oats and top up with boiling water (the amount of water depends on personal preference). You may need to experiment, how thick or runny you like your porridge. Place the lid back onto the container and leave for about 45 minutes. You will have creamy, delicious and heart-warming porridge. No saucepan to wash, no single-serving pot to dispose off, no cooking or even microwaving. Honest , healthy food and your bit for the environment. What's not to like. i have not test tried the container for carrying soup in and the temperature the retained. However, the porridge was piping hot (that said, I usually consume the porridge within two hours of it being prepared).
